Output e530ddbd531686dc747c8ea98951495ec72c0cae7c12559f5ebd505ca5ea7b36:1

value
112375432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37708205016816e30cf41616608c181a61669 OP_EQUAL
address
3BMEXvod1afTRqus57frRXgzu7sCY76kjj
transaction
e530ddbd531686dc747c8ea98951495ec72c0cae7c12559f5ebd505ca5ea7b36
confirmations
281733
spent
true